remor4ik_sumo

ROB-76905

В основе робота стоит корпус, напечатанный PLA пластиком на 3D принтере, микроконтроллер семейства arduino - nano, контроллер моторов L293D, два 12ти вольтовых мотора n20 на 100 оборотов в минуту, датчик линии от "Амперка", лазерный дальномер VL53L0X, инфракрасный датчик, а питает это все аккумулятор ONBO 900mAh 11.1V.
Колеса - это стандартные колеса lego из набора lego education "физика и технология", но с приклеенным к ним переходником для оси мотора n20. Программа для робота написана в arduino IDE 1.8.4. При включении робота он ждёт сигнала от пульта, после получения сигнала он начинает вращаться вокруг своей оси - для поиска робота противника, когда он находит робота соперника, он сразу начинает двигаться к нему, чтобы выбросить с ринга. Двигаться вперёд робот будет до момента обнаружения датчиком линии края ринга (белой полосы), после он отъедет немного назад, повернётся на 90 градусов и начнёт выполнение цикла программы сначала.